Elia Group: Half-year Adjusted Profit Up 26% to €411 Million

Elia Group reported a half-year adjusted profit of €411 million, up 26% year-on-year. Growth stems from the expansion of the regulated asset base in Belgium and Germany, as well as higher returns linked to the interest rate environment. Meanwhile, the group revised down its 2026 investment guidance to €4.8 billion, reflecting efficiency gains and calendar optimization of major projects.

Belgium and Germany Drive Adjusted Profit Growth

In Belgium, adjusted profit reached €163 million in the first half, advancing 26.8% thanks to a €21 million increase in asset remuneration. This improvement reflects the continued expansion of the asset base, the full effect of the €1 billion capital injection completed in 2025, and higher regulated returns driven by the rise in Belgian risk-free rates. The group also benefits from positive contributions linked to regulatory incentives, confirming solid operational performance.

In Germany, 50Hertz posted adjusted profit of €250.8 million, up 21%. Growth is driven by the continued expansion of the regulated asset base and a higher equity return rate compared to a year earlier. These gains are partially offset by an increase in depreciation and operating costs, consistent with a rapidly growing enterprise.

Financial Discipline and Reduction of Investment Program

Elia reduced its 2026 investment guidance by €300 million, bringing the range to approximately €4.8 billion. Chief Financial Officer Marco Nix clarified that this revision breaks down as follows: one quarter of the reductions corresponds to efficiency gains this year, while three quarters reflect a calendar shift to subsequent years, notably in connection with the LanWin 6 offshore project, scheduled over a longer horizon.

In parallel, Elia issued a hybrid loan of €900 million to strengthen its capital structure, and early repaid a €300 million term loan. The group's net debt, excluding EG, increased moderately by €500 million to €14.6 billion. The group maintains a debt portfolio entirely at fixed rates and an average cost of debt of 3%.

2026 Outlook and Investment in the Tarchon Interconnection

For the 2026 fiscal year, Elia reiterates its guidance for net profit of €690 to €740 million. In Belgium, the group anticipates adjusted profit toward the upper end of the €290 to €320 million range, supported by OLO rates observed in recent months. In Germany, adjusted profit is expected between €585 and €625 million, based on a regulated return on equity rate of 3%.

Elia also announced an investment in the Tarchon project, a 1.4 gigawatt HVDC interconnector linking Germany and the United Kingdom. Through its Wind Grid subsidiary, the group holds a 25% stake, with a capital commitment of approximately £200 million spread until the mid-2030s. CPP Investments is the majority investor and provides the bulk of the capital.

This transaction illustrates the group's strategy: combining disciplined execution of its regulated investment program in Belgium and Germany with selective partnerships supporting Europe's energy transition. Among operational milestones, 19 of the 23 caissons of the Princess Elizabeth energy island have been installed at sea by end of June, and the Ventilus project (380 kilovolt corridor in West Flanders) obtained its environmental permits in April, with construction work beginning this summer.
